When you look at SBA loan costs, several factors dictate the final numbers. Lenders primarily evaluate your credit score, the amount of cash you have available for a down payment, and your business's existing debt load. The loan type—such as a 7(a) versus a 504—also shifts the interest rates and fees significantly. Projects requiring more documentation or complex collateral assessments may also carry different expense structures compared to straightforward working capital requests. An emergency SBA loan is typically available during declared disasters or significant economic disruptions to help businesses cover immediate operating expenses. These funds are designed to provide a lifeline when your revenue is impacted by unforeseen circumstances outside of your control. You should look into these programs when your business faces an urgent need for liquidity to survive a crisis, as they often feature specific eligibility requirements tied to the disaster event.

The SBA 7(a) loan is the SBA's flagship program, offering flexible financing for general business purposes like working capital, equipment, or real estate.
